Four Queens Hotel and Casino is synonymous with old-fashioned Las Vegas ambience, including penny and nickel slots and the acclaimed Hugo’s Cellar restaurant where women are handed a red rose upon arrival.
This downtown Las Vegas hotel pays homage to more modern times with such conveniences as a self-service business center that has computer workstations and high-speed Internet access (surcharge).
Guests of Four Queens Hotel and Casino have access to the rooftop swimming pool and outdoor deck at Binion's Gambling Hall, a companion property across the Fremont Street Mall from the hotel. Guests will need to show their room key for entry.

All guestrooms at the Four Queens Hotel provide wireless Internet access (surcharge), voice mail, electronic check-out, and TVs with pay movies. Suites also offer separate sitting/dining areas and mini-fridges. All rooms have coffee/tea makers and in-room safes.
